Tallahassee Outpatient Annex specializes in substance use treatment and co-occurring mental health disorders for adults and children in Tallahassee, Florida. The facility offers flexible outpatient care ranging from standard sessions to intensive programs, with evidence-based therapies including cognitive beh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ing, and trauma-informed counseling. As a CARF and Joint Commission-accredited provider, they serve veterans and utilize telemedicine options to ensure accessible, comprehensive recovery support.
